Under Z-Wave Integration I see
Devices, Entities, and Provisioned Devices.

Under Provisioned Devices I see 9 listings…
Five have a checkmark
Four have a “delete/X” symbol.

Some of my S2 devices came over as “insecure” - which I accepted.

But do I need to do anything with these?
Are they tied to any of the 64 devices I have successfully functioning?

My thinking is they are devices identified but not yet integrated?

These are devices you scanned SmartStart QR codes for. The X symbol means they aren’t included, or weren’t included with SmartStart (or possibly classic inclusion with S2, can’t remember if that is linked).

FYI, Z-Wave JS UI provides a much more useful list of the same info. It provides Manufacturer name, product name, and type, so you can at least get an idea of what the entry is for.
